As a response to the recent Twitter hijackings and Jeff\'s post on Dictionary Attacks, what is the best way to secure your website against brute force login attacks?
Do like most banks do, lockout the username/account after X login failures. But I wouldn't be as strict as a bank in that you must call in to unlock your account. I would just make a temporary lock out of 1-5 minutes. Unless of course, the web application is as data sensitive as a bank. :)
